This engine is certifi ed to operate on unleaded petrol
intended for motor vehicle use with an octane rating of
87 [(R + M) / 2] or higher.
■
Do not use any type of pre-mixed petrol/oil from fuel
service stations, This includes the pre-mixed petrol/oil
intended for use in mopeds, motorcycles, etc.
■
Use synthetic 2-stroke oil only.
■
Mix 2% oil into the petrol. This is a 50:1 ratio.
■
Mix the fuel thoroughly and alsoeach time before
refueling.
■
Mix in small quantities. Do not mix quantities larger
than usable in a 30 day period. A synthetic 2-stroke oil
containing a fuel stabilizer is recommended.
FILLING THE FUEL TANK (FIG. 2)
■
Clean surface around fuel cap to prevent contamination.
■
Loosen the fuel cap slowly to release pressure and to
keep fuel from escaping around the cap.
■
Carefully pour the fuel mixture into the tank. Avoid spillage.
■
Prior to replacing the fuel cap, clean and inspect the
o-ring.
■
Immediately replace the fuel cap and hand tighten. Wipe
up any fuel spillage. Move 9 m (30 ft) away from refueling
site before starting engine.
NOTE: It is normal for the engine to emit smoke during and
after the fi rst use.
ADDING BAR AND CHAIN OIL
See Figure 3.
Use Ryobi Bar and Chain Oil. It is designed for chains
and chain oilers, and is formulated to perform over a wide
temperature range with no dilution required. Chain saw
should use approximately one tank of oil per tank of fuel.
NOTE: Do not use dirty, used, or otherwise contaminated
oils. Damage may occur to the oil pump, bar, or chain.
■
Carefully pour the bar and chain oil into the oil tank.
■
Fill the oil tank every time you fuel the engine.

FUEL AND REFUELING
HANDLING THE FUEL SAFELY
WARNING
Always shut off engine before fueling. Never add fuel to
a machine with a running or hot engine. Move at least
9 m. from refueling site before starting the engine. DO
NOT SMOKE! Failure to heed this warning can result
in possible personal injury.
WARNING
Check for fuel leaks. If any are found, correct them
before using the saw to prevent fi re or burn injury.
■
Always handle fuel with care; it is highly fl ammable.
■
Always refuel outdoors where there are no sparks and
fl ames. Do not inhale fuel vapour.
■
Do not let petrol or oil come in contact with skin.
■
Keep petrol and oil away from the eyes. If petrol or oil
comes in contact with the eyes, wash them immediately
with clean water. If irritation is still present, see a doctor
immediately.
■
Clean up spilled fuel immediately.
MIXING THE FUEL
■
This product is powered by a 2-stroke engine and requires
pre-mixing petrol and synthetic 2-stroke oil. Pre-mix
unleaded petrol and synthetic 2-stroke engine oil in a
clean container approved for petrol.
